[PDF] Bowoto, et al. v. Chevron, et al. - Appellants' Petition for Panel Rehearing or Rehearing En Banc

See all tags
En banc or panel rehearing is warranted here because the panel’s decision on at least two issues both conflicts with controlling Supreme Court precedent and creates circuit splits with other Courts of Appeal on issues of exceptional importance.
